SECTION 396-65   EXEMPTIONS - WHOLESALE CLIENTS  

396-65(1)    
An entity is not required to include, in a report under section 396-55 , information about a transaction described in table item 5, 6 or 7 in that section to the extent that the information relates to a party to the transaction:

(a)    who is not an individual; and

(b)    

who, under the transaction, is being provided with:

(i) a financial product (within the meaning of Division 3 of Part 7.1 of the Corporations Act 2001 ); or

(ii) a financial service (within the meaning of that Act);

as a wholesale client (within the meaning of that Act).

Note:

This exemption does not apply to information relating to any other party to the transaction, such as the party providing the product or service.


396-65(2)    
An entity is not required to include, in a report under section 396-55 , information about a transaction described in table item 8 in that section to the extent that the information relates to a beneficiary mentioned in that item:

(a)    who is not an individual; and

(b)    

who, under the transaction, is being provided with:

(i) a financial product (within the meaning of Division 3 of Part 7.1 of the Corporations Act 2001 ); or

(ii) a financial service (within the meaning of that Act);

as a wholesale client (within the meaning of that Act).

Note:

This exemption does not apply to information relating to any other party to the transaction, such as the party providing the product or service.
